Marina body was 20-year-old man
A man who died after he was last seen jumping from a bridge over the River Tawe at Quay Parade in Swansea has been named by police as Shaun Bowen.

The 20-year-old was from the Blaenymaes area of the city.

Coastguards, fire crews and an RAF helicopter took part in an overnight search after he was seen going into the water around 2300 GMT on Sunday.

His body was found about 15m from the bridge on Monday morning. Police said his death was not suspicious.

A file is being prepared for the city coroner.
